===Noisy black=== In [[telecommunication]], the term '''noisy black''' has the following meanings:<ref>{{cite web|url=https://www.its.bldrdoc.gov/fs-1037/dir-024/_3569.htm|url-status=dead|archive-url=https://web.archive.org/web/20210608074217/https://www.its.bldrdoc.gov/fs-1037/dir-024/_3569.htm|archive-date=8 June 2021|title=Definition: noisy black|website=its.bldrdoc.gov}}</ref> * In [[Fax|facsimile]] or display systems, such as [[television]], a nonuniformity in the black area of the image, ''i.e.'', document or picture, caused by the presence of [[noise]] in the received signal. * A signal or [[signal level]] that is supposed to represent a black area on the object, but has a noise content sufficient to cause the creation of noticeable non-black spots on the display surface or [[record medium]].
